Pros

the food. serving a fresh, healthy product. flexible scheduling. uniforms provided. you are pretty much in charge of your shift if no manager is present. always something to do. job security

Cons

the occasional rude customer. working with people who dont care much about their job. closing the store at 11 pm alone. subway restaurants are a frequent robbery target due to that. following doctors associates guidelines strictly.

Pros

Great regular customers. SOME good people to work with IF they survive and can deal with management/the toll taken on there body + moral.

Cons

Minimum wage. Was told we were allowed a break BUT they can fire us for any reason and that NO ONE chooses to take there break. You must stand any where from 4 hours to 10 hours with out ever sitting down depending on how long your shift is. Some can't handle this and its sad. The management sits on there butt playing on facebook a lot or goes to the bank aka shopping for hours. If the management does decide to work the counter the management in question will yell at every one for not being fast enough even messing up your sandwiches in the process of doing there one sandwich. There is also no feed back the management just insults you and curses about you behind your back or mostly within ear shot but never directly to you. All you get is a friendly smile and get to hear the management complain about some one else. Management changes their mind like the wind and will mess with your schedule by either A. Loading on to many hours to handle or B. cutting your hours to nothing depending on their mood that day. DO NOT ASK FOR A DAY OFF!!!! Management will show you there calender and tell you to please mark in advance any days you may need off and that they will do their best to accommodate you. This is a trap. You will suffer consequences. These consequences also very like the wind but they will come. It is a very political system. I would say after you have been there for several months to a few years you get used to it but that would be a lie. Unless of course you thrive on drama in which case you'll love this job.

Pros

I worked at a particularly laid back franchise. The owners always tried to push us towards more sales and tell us our store sucked so we would improved. Worked with great people, most of the time. Management acted like peers, not like gods. Very, very flexible scheduling, of course my manager was the best manager I've ever had. Had this job for 5 years and could go back if I ever need to.

Cons

-subway smells terrible -its fast food -the gross people you work with until they decide making sandwiches is too hard -inconsistancies from store to store - customers would say, "well so and so at this location does it this way"
